I’ve been thinking about the con a lot as of late. Honestly, I probably been over thinking it, but that is just my OCD nature kicking in. Because of the shuffler this year has been different from the last two. To talk meaningfully about it I need to start with a little history.
About eight months ago a gaggle of Good Omens GMs got together to play games, eat food, and talk shop about Good Omens Con 3. Overall, we had been really happy with the last two conventions, but some of us received complaints that the games (which at that time were first come, first serve) filled up instantly and players couldn’t get in. Part of this we realized was our own fault. Good Omens GMs (including yours truly) had signed up for our own games. It makes sense, we like each other, we want to play with each other… but it meant less space for everyone else. So that was our first change. Unless there is a no show and someone needs to fill a seat, you won’t see any members of Good Omens playing in any of our games. Which means, again, more room for you.

Elven nobility have come to congratulate the recently crowned dwarven prince and to reopen long dormant relations. Can peace prevail or will old prejudices stain these dwarven halls with blood?
Buring Wheel Author Luke Crane’s favorite adventure, “The Gift” is a player driven story that confronts the prejudices and traditions of two fantasy genre stereotypes—about Dwarves and Elves and their petty rivalries.
In this scenario, the players take on the roles of high-ranking and powerful Dwarves and Elves. The two factions meet under diplomatic pretenses and are forced to confront each other’s prejudices. It is up to the players to determine a solution to The Gift, there is no predetermined outcome.

Description: In 1587 one hundred and seventeen men, women, and children set sail from Plymouth, England to found a new colony on the shores of Chesapeake Bay. Almost from the moment they set sail their journey was fraught with hazards and delays. The governor of the colony, John White, set sail back to England within the month to raise more supplies. When he returned three years later, the colony had vanished. They had disappeared completely from history, their final fate unknown.
This is their story.
This is Roanoke.
